Lawrence Francis "Larry" Manetti is an American actor best known for his role as Orville Wilbur Richard "Rick" Wright on the long-running CBS television series Magnum P.I. which starred Tom Selleck as the title character. He also starred as Maj. Pappy Boyington's pilot partn...

5[When he and Robert Conrad were both annoyed by his lifelong friend Elvis Presley]: That goes way back when I was doing Baa Baa Black Sheep, when I was with Robert Conrad, and Ken did a concert that Elvis was doing in Las Vegas, and the night that I went to the concert of my dear friend, Al Saks [who owned the Stardust Hotel] gave me a pulsar watch and in those days, that was a digital watch that was unheard of, I mean, it was gorgeous, and I put it on. I went to the concert, and when we were talking with Elvis, I hit the button - and it lit up - and he went bonkers, and all he knew was he had to have that watch, and he was peeling off his rings, his pendants, everything and I said, 'I can't do it,' and Conrad was becoming very annoyed also cause he said, 'Manetti, too, give me a break, will you, it's only a watch by Elvis Presley.' I said, 'I can't, that's my friend, I'm too loyal to him,' cause he was ticked off and stormed off, but that was my encounter with Elvis, after that, we were fine.
6[When he heard NBC was going to turn Robert Conrad's, Black Sheep Squadron (1976), TV series into a character-driven comedy program]: That was a big push from the star of the show, Robert Conrad. There were some groups at the time, I don't know if it was the P.T.A. or whoever, was giving us a hard time because of the violence of the show. Conrad wanted to add some softness in, so he brought in the nurses and Red West, who was a friend of his and also Elvis Presley's bodyguard. I think it added to the show and brought a little more spice.

1His acting mentor was Robert Conrad.
2Best known by the public as Rick Wright on Magnum, P.I. (1980).
3Had guest-starred on one of the last episodes of Emergency! (1972), with friends Julie London, Randolph Mantooth and Kevin Tighe.

7Is the author of the book, Aloha Magnum, chronicling the behind the scenes action on set at Magnum, P.I. (1980).
8He was not cast as Lt. Robert Boyle in the pilot episode of Black Sheep Squadron (1976), but rather, he was cast as Boyle in the series from the second episode through the end of the series's run in 1978.
9Father, with Nancy DeCarl, of son, Lorenzo Manetti, born on November 29, 1980.
